Output dd339f4ca06c0af85199daf5d5d5e9d54caf6eaef05663455ca5877fe49ae83c:8

value
712600591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4d1bb15e95238760a21003e41a8addca5e843f8 OP_EQUAL
address
3KdhcVch9c4TB6uB6AQWLzVcY332gmp8Ka
transaction
dd339f4ca06c0af85199daf5d5d5e9d54caf6eaef05663455ca5877fe49ae83c
spent
true